Sean Penn's Son Won't Be Charged

Sean Penn's son will not face charges after being arrested.

Hopper - the Oscar-winning actor's 16-year-old son with estranged wife Robin Wright Penn - was taken into custody by the Los Angeles County Sheriff's department last week after officers visited his high school in Malibu and found drugs on him.

But it has now been reported the drugs were prescription medication in his name and no charges have been warranted.

Meanwhile, Robin - who filed for divorce from Sean in August - has revealed she moved her family away from Hollywood because she wanted her children to have a relatively normal upbringing.

The 'Forrest Gump' actress - who also has an 18-year-old daughter Dylan with Sean - said: "I didn't want to raise my kids in this weird, sycophantic society. If you have celebrity parents, it's not a good recipe for the kids, or anyone at any age. Look at what Brad and Angelina go through."

Robin filed for divorce from Sean, citing "irreconcilable differences".

In April, Sean filed for separation from Robin but a month later asked California's Marin County Superior Court to dismiss the case claiming it was an "arrogant mistake".

It was not the first time the couple had announced they were divorcing only to change their minds.

Sean, 49, first filed for divorce in December 2007, but his petition was dismissed. Three days later Robin filed her own paperwork.

However, in April 2008, they made a request to have their divorce petition dismissed as they wanted to give their relationship another chance.
